We’re excited to share the latest episode of CAPITAL Connections where Sara speaks with Alex Turriff about powerful research exploring how peer-led organisations can challenge stigma by doing the opposite – through trust, inclusion, and shared power.

Drawing on her dissertation, Alex highlights how stigma operates as a form of “power over” excluding people from services, relationships, and decision-making. But importantly, this conversation focuses on what can change that.

Together, Sara and Alex explore how peer-led approaches:

💬 Challenge stigma by centring lived experience
💬 Build “power within, power with, and power to”
💬 Create spaces rooted in trust, connection, and authenticity

💬 Shift traditional power dynamics in mental health and substance use systems

This episode is a powerful reminder that challenging stigma isn’t just about talking, it’s about doing things differently: including people, sharing power, and believing in their potential.
